| 插件名称 | 超越 |
|---|---|
| 漏洞类型 | 跨站脚本攻击(XSS) |
| CVE 编号 | CVE-2026-1889 |
| 紧急程度 | 低 |
| CVE 发布日期 | 2026-03-23 |
| 来源网址 | CVE-2026-1889 |
Outgrow 插件 — CVE-2026-1889 (XSS):技术简报和实际缓解
本公告总结了 CVE-2026-1889,这是一个影响 WordPress 的 Outgrow 插件的跨站脚本 (XSS) 漏洞。以下指导从香港安全从业者的角度撰写:务实、直接,专注于快速遏制、证据收集和长期修复。.
问题摘要
CVE-2026-1889 被归类为跨站脚本 (XSS) 漏洞。XSS 允许攻击者将 JavaScript 注入到其他用户查看的网页中。根据上下文,这可以用于劫持会话、提升账户权限、窃取数据或代表经过身份验证的用户执行操作。.
潜在影响
- 如果管理员用户访问了被武器化的页面,则可能会发生会话盗窃或账户泄露。.
- 受影响页面上的篡改或持久恶意内容(如果漏洞是持久/存储的)。.
- 通过注入表单或击键捕获进行凭证收集。.
- 受影响网站的声誉和数据损失,特别是那些提供使用 Outgrow 构建的互动内容的网站。.
谁应该关注
使用 Outgrow 插件的网站所有者、网站管理员和负责 WordPress 环境的安全团队应将此视为可采取的行动。即使发布的紧急程度较低,当管理界面或常访问页面受到影响时,XSS 的攻击面也会增加。.
检测利用和妥协指标
- 插件创建的页面中嵌入的异常或未知的 JavaScript 代码片段,或存储在插件控制的数据库字段中的代码。.
- 加载包含 Outgrow 内容的页面时,浏览器开发工具中出现意外的重定向、弹出窗口或网络请求。.
- 登录会话异常:权限突然提升、意外的会话 cookie,或来自异常 IP 的登录尝试。.
- Web 服务器日志显示针对插件端点或管理界面的可疑有效负载请求。.
立即采取遏制措施(在几小时内)
- 确定所有安装了 Outgrow 的网站。优先考虑那些有活跃管理员用户或高流量的网站。.
- 在需要快速降低风险且尚未安装补丁的情况下,暂时禁用插件。.
- 强制注销活跃的管理员会话(轮换会话令牌),并要求管理员用户重新进行密码身份验证。.
- 审查通过插件创建或编辑的最近内容,查找注入的脚本或不熟悉的标记;在进行更改之前捕获证据(屏幕截图、数据库导出、日志)。.
推荐的修复措施(开发者与运营)
最终的修复必须来自插件作者。运营团队应在可用的修补版本发布后尽快应用供应商更新。同时,实施以下防御措施:
- 及时修补:安装供应商提供的解决CVE-2026-1889的更新。.
- 如果没有可用的补丁,请在发布修复之前移除或停用该插件。.
- 清理存储内容:审查并清理插件使用的数据库字段,以删除恶意脚本标签和内联事件处理程序。.
- 加强管理访问:通过IP白名单限制对wp-admin的访问,为所有管理员账户启用双因素认证,并实施最小权限账户策略。.
- 使用内容安全策略(CSP)头部限制脚本来源,并减轻注入JavaScript的影响。.
- 审计插件代码:确保所有用户可控输入经过验证,并在渲染路径上正确转义输出(上下文感知转义——根据需要进行HTML、属性、JavaScript转义)。.
对于开发者:安全编码检查清单
- 在客户端和服务器上验证输入;永远不要信任客户端检查。.
- 根据上下文转义输出(使用适当的转义函数)。.
- 从用户内容生成HTML时,编码/剥离危险标签和属性;优先使用允许列表进行标记。.
- 验证后端端点强制执行能力检查和状态更改操作的随机数。.
- 记录可疑输入和清理结果以进行取证分析。.
事件后行动和监控
- 进行集中取证审查:数据库、Web服务器日志和管理员会话的浏览器日志。.
- 重置凭据并轮换可能已暴露的任何API密钥或令牌。.
- 在修复后监控网站流量以发现异常活动:突然的流量激增、不寻常的引用来源或针对插件端点的重复攻击者探测。.
- 考虑对公共页面进行内容完整性检查,以确保没有持久的恶意代码残留。.
披露和负责任的处理
负责任地对待漏洞细节。公开披露应优先考虑用户安全——提供补丁可用性和明确的缓解步骤。避免分享可能使未修补系统遭受未经授权攻击的利用细节。.
最后说明——来自香港的务实建议
在我们地区,许多组织运行多样化且高流量的WordPress部署,具有严格的正常运行时间要求。平衡快速遏制与适度的证据收集。如果无法立即修补,请专注于隔离管理接口和审计通过插件生成的内容。良好的操作卫生——及时更新、多因素认证和最小权限——仍然是最有效的防御。.